Skip to content

Commit 3940e4a

Browse files
committed
Include printer and AMS name in unassigned tray warnings (#59)
Show printer name and AMS unit in the warning label when there are multiple printers or AMS units so users can identify which tray needs a spool assigned.
1 parent 74e7bdd commit 3940e4a

1 file changed

Lines changed: 4 additions & 3 deletions

File tree

app/src/app/page.tsx

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-64,10 +64,11 @@ export default function Dashboard() {
6464

6565
// Only count if filament is loaded but no spool assigned
6666
if (hasFilament && !tray.assigned_spool) {
67-
// Format: "AMS 1 Tray 3" or just "Tray 3" if only one AMS
68-
const amsPrefix = printer.ams_units.length > 1 ? `${ams.name} ` : '';
67+
// Format: "PrinterName > AMS 1 > Tray 3" for clarity across multiple printers/AMS units
68+
const printerPrefix = printers.length > 1 ? `${printer.name} > ` : '';
69+
const amsPrefix = printer.ams_units.length > 1 ? `${ams.name} > ` : '';
6970
trays.push({
70-
label: `${amsPrefix}Tray ${tray.tray_number}`,
71+
label: `${printerPrefix}${amsPrefix}Tray ${tray.tray_number}`,
7172
name: tray.name,
7273
material: tray.material,
7374
color: tray.color,

0 commit comments

Comments
 (0)